TRICKTAKERs (トリックテイカーズ) is an asymmetric trick-taking card game by Hiroken for three to five players. Every round each player drafts a character, and the character card overrides the rulebook wherever the two disagree: it changes how the player sets up, what their cards can do, and above all how many tricks they want. The King wants all five; the Hermit wants none; the Resistance wants exactly one, and only the last. Five cards, five tricks, three rounds — and three ways to end the game early.

What you need

A deck of 40 cards: four suits — red, blue, green and black, which is trump — numbered 1 to 9, plus two Rare cards and two White Flags, which belong to no suit. Two more groups only ever reach a hand through a character: the King’s extra Rare card and the seven-card Berserker deck (the Berserker card, a 10 of every suit, a Rare and a White Flag). Five character cards for the basic game, gold and black crowns, and a score track that starts everyone on 30 points.

A round

Deal five cards each. Then the characters are chosen in priority order — from the lead player round the table in round one; from then on last round’s King first (who may not take the King again), then everyone without a gold crown from fewest points up, then everyone with one. Each player takes a different character. Every character then sets up as its card says, and five tricks are played.

After the fifth trick: any character that has met its win condition wins the game on the spot. Otherwise the player with the most tricks (if nobody ties them) takes a gold crown, up to two players with no tricks take a black crown, and everyone scores their character’s points. Two gold crowns or three black crowns win the game immediately; if nobody has won after three rounds, the most points does, and a tie goes to the higher-priority character.

Playing a trick

The lead player plays any card; the others must follow the led suit if they can. Rare cards, White Flags and the Berserker card have no suit, so they may always be played and never have to be followed. The trick goes to the highest trump (black) if any was played, otherwise the highest card of the led suit — unless a Rare is on the table, which beats every numbered card. A White Flag beats nothing. The winner leads next.

Two exceptions come from the Berserker deck: when a 10 is in the trick, the 1 of that suit counts as an 11; and when the Berserker card itself is in the trick, every 1 beats it.

Round three

The last round changes the ladders: the King’s points are doubled, the Resistance scores 30 per trick on top of the Revolt, the Berserker wins outright on zero tricks, and the Gambler may stake up to 100. Before the deal, any player may spend a black crown to discard any number of cards and draw replacements.

Frequently asked questions

How many players does TRICKTAKERs take?

Three to five. Five characters are on offer every round, so with five players nobody has a spare; the browser version seats three, four or five with AI opponents filling the rest.

Do you want to win tricks in TRICKTAKERs?

That depends on your character. The King wants every trick, the Hermit none, the Resistance exactly one — the last — and the Gambler exactly as many as it bid. Reading what the others want is most of the game.

What is the Revolt?

The Resistance’s ability: it may declare the fifth trick a Revolt as it plays its card. In a Revolt trick the lowest card wins and Rare cards are the weakest; winning it with a black card wins the whole game.

What are gold and black crowns?

A gold crown goes to the player with the most tricks in a round, if nobody ties them; black crowns go to up to two players who took no tricks. Two gold crowns or three black crowns win the game at once.

How does TRICKTAKERs end?

Immediately when a character meets its win condition, when someone holds two gold crowns, or three black crowns; otherwise after three rounds, when the most points wins.
